What is Ella Emergency Contraception?
Ella, also known as ulipristal acetate, is a type of emergency contraceptive pill (ECP). It's a single-dose medication that's taken orally to prevent ovulation or fertilization. Unlike regular birth control pills, Ella is specifically designed for emergency situations, making it a convenient and effective option for women who need a last-minute solution.
How Does Ella Work?
Ella works by delaying ovulation, which is the release of an egg from the ovary. If ovulation is delayed or prevented, fertilization cannot occur, and pregnancy is unlikely. Additionally, Ella may also affect the lining of the uterus, making it less receptive to a fertilized egg. This dual mechanism of action makes Ella an effective emergency contraceptive option.

Effectiveness of Ella Emergency Contraception
Studies have shown that Ella is highly effective in preventing pregnancy when taken within 120 hours of unprotected sex. According to clinical trials, Ella has a success rate of:
- 95.3% when taken within 24 hours
- 93.4% when taken within 48-72 hours
- 89.1% when taken within 96-120 hours
It's essential to note that Ella's effectiveness decreases over time, making it crucial to take it as soon as possible after unprotected sex.
Potential Side Effects of Ella
Like any medication, Ella can cause side effects, including:
- Nausea and vomiting
- Headache
- Dizziness
- Fatigue
- Abdominal pain
Most side effects are mild and temporary, but if you experience severe or persistent symptoms, it's essential to consult a healthcare professional.

Is Ella available over-the-counter?
+No, Ella is a prescription-only medication. You'll need to consult a healthcare professional to obtain a prescription.
